Peter E. Walker

Confederate soldier serving Indiana Co. L, Duke's Regiment,
Morgan's Brigade from 8/17/1862 to 11/4/1862. This unit was
known as "Morgan's Raiders". Discharged for medical reasons.
Returned to Kentucky, then to Texas Indiana 1869 and to Taylor,
Williamson County, Texas Indiana 1877.

He was "a Primitive Baptist of the strict old type, and his
deportment Indiana all respects was becoming to the Christian
religion." (from obituary presumed found Indiana either the
Taylor Daily Press or the Williamson County Sun.

2834. Charles Rittenhouse Pendleton

Charles was the distinguished editor of the Macon ÒTelegraphÓ
for many years. He was also president and manager of the
company; in 1898 he purchased the property and assumed full
control of this influential newspaper. In 1882-83 he was a
member of the Georgia Legislature and in 1896 a delegate to the
Democratic National Convention. In 1904 he was
delegate-at-large from Georgia to the Democratic National
Convention and a member of the notification committee. He was a
life member of the Board of Education of Bibb County, Georgia.

2839. Nathaniel Dandridge Pendleton

Nathaniel as the Bishop of the General Church of New Jerusalem,
with congregations in the United States, Canada, England,
France, the Netherlands, Belgium, Sweden, Brazil, Natal, and
Australia. He was also President of the Academy of the New
Church, Bbryn Athryn, Pennsylvania.
